What to expect

Interactive magic that turns your event into the one everyone talks about. Here are the three ways I do it:

WALK-AROUND/MINGLING MAGIC

Close-up magic that makes a room feel alive. I move from group to group and table to table, performing right in your guests' hands. Perfect for cocktail hours, networking events, company parties, wedding receptions, and trade shows.

STAGE SHOW

A high-energy interactive show built to bring everyone together for a shared experience. Audience participation, clean comedy, and impossible moments that play big for the entire room. Runs 30 to 45 minutes. Perfect for conferences, galas, awards nights, and any event with a seated audience.

COMPLETE EVENT EXPERIENCE

Walk-around magic during your cocktail hour or networking, then a featured stage performance that brings the whole audience together. This is what most of my corporate clients book, because the mingling warms the room and the show lands harder on an audience that already knows me.

About

I learned my first magic trick when I was twelve and never really put it down. These days I'm an interactive magician and mentalist based in Utah, and I spend most of my year in corporate ballrooms, conference halls, and hotel cocktail hours across Utah and Las Vegas.

I've performed for Intermountain Health, Transamerica, the Utah Health Care Association, and more.

The part I actually care about isn't the trick. It's connecting with people, making them laugh, and leaving them with moments they will never forget. That's the whole reason I do this.
